Ok, I am here to help, lol. The cockerel is a splash, if you look at his tail, it has 2 different colors in it, dark blue/black, and light blue. The hen has decent type, she looks alittle like a plymouth rock tho, she could use more loose feathering, her tail should be at a 30 degree tail angle, it looks lower than that. Her comb isnt correctly shaped, it should be more like the roos, and not be so round then thin, also it souldnt have that wrinkle thing in the front. The roo looks nice, has a a large body, his tail needs to be filled out but it will come with time. It seems that alot of BLR breeders are too worried about the color and not worried at all about type. Without type, you dont have a wyandotte, its just a blue laced red bird. As far as breeding them together, since they are both splash, you will get all splash chicks. You could breed them together and get a black laced red next year to breed the pullet chicks to. Black to splash or black to blue is the best way to go.

Sorry if I confused you, I meant that you should get a black laced red to cross to your chicks next year, since they will all be splash. If you buy a black laced red, cross it to your splash laced reds, you will get 100% blue laced reds.
